How much does P&G pay in Wisconsin?

The average P&G salary in Wisconsin is $54,376. P&G salaries range between $28,000 to $102,000 per year in Wisconsin. P&G Wisconsin based pay is higher than P&G's United States average salary of $54,329. The best-paying job in Wisconsin at P&G is director, global marketing, which pays an average of $139,656 annually.

P&G salaries in Wisconsin by department

The departments with the highest salaries for P&G employees in Wisconsin are Finance, Business Development, and IT.

Wisconsin P&G employees in the Finance department earn an average salary of $94,047 a year, compared to an average salary of $90,347 in the Business Development department and $87,437 in the IT department.
